Output 85b56989982ad51eb57af4b99557c2260b8c561a001fcb55c442e350309e2bda:1

value
15600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e804eb4fea89bb6574432a8054e92dacd62cfc7 OP_EQUALVERIFY OP_CHECKSIG
address
1FT5UGVRh2bDrFvnT4z7tJSe4VBxG52PiE
transaction
85b56989982ad51eb57af4b99557c2260b8c561a001fcb55c442e350309e2bda
spent
true